Intelligent and Low-Impact Heavy Equipment Systems

Machinery Platforms Transitioning Toward Data-Driven Operation

Heavy construction equipment has shifted from purely mechanical force generators to integrated technological systems. Modern machines combine digital control layers, sensor networks, and energy-efficient drivetrains to manage load, positioning, and power output with greater stability. This evolution allows equipment to operate with tighter tolerances, reduced material waste, and improved fuel or energy efficiency under variable site conditions.

Technological Domains Transforming Machine Performance

Advances focus on operational precision, remote capability, and energy optimization rather than solely on raw output.

Precision Control and Positioning Systems

Satellite guidance, onboard sensors, and robotic actuation systems enable machines to perform grading, excavation, and material placement with high positional accuracy. Controlled motion paths reduce over-excavation, limit rework, and optimize material consumption, supporting both cost efficiency and environmental management.

Automation and Remote Operation Capability

Autonomous assistance and remote-control platforms reduce direct exposure of operators to hazardous zones. Centralized control stations allow supervision of multiple units, improving resource allocation while enhancing safety in unstable or high-risk environments.

Electrified and Efficient Power Systems

Hybrid and electric drivetrains reduce fuel use and emissions during operation. Improved engine management and energy recovery technologies support lower operating costs and reduced environmental impact, particularly in projects subject to stricter emission controls.

Profitability and Competitive Positioning Effects

Technological modernization influences productivity stability, maintenance planning, and regulatory eligibility.

Performance Monitoring and Optimization

Telematics platforms track fuel consumption, utilization rates, and operational patterns in real time. Data-driven insights help adjust deployment strategies and reduce idle time. Predictive Maintenance Planning

Sensor data reveals early signs of component wear or system imbalance. Planned intervention reduces unexpected breakdowns and extends equipment service life.

Sustainability Compliance Advantages

Equipment meeting modern emission standards enables contractors to participate in projects requiring environmental performance criteria. This alignment supports long-term competitiveness in infrastructure development.
